Navigation
API > API/Plugins > API/Plugins/WorldMetricsCore > API/Plugins/WorldMetricsCore/UWorldMetricsSubsystem
Overloads
| Name | Remarks | Include Path | Unreal Specifiers |
|---|---|---|---|
bool ReleaseExtension
(
UWorldMetricInterface* InOwner |
WorldMetricsSubsystem.h | ||
bool ReleaseExtension
(
UWorldMetricsExtension* InExtensionOwner |
WorldMetricsSubsystem.h | ||
bool ReleaseExtension
(
UWorldMetricInterface* InOwner, |
Releases a metric's ownership of an extension. | WorldMetricsSubsystem.h | |
bool ReleaseExtension
(
UWorldMetricsExtension* InOwner, |
WorldMetricsSubsystem.h |
ReleaseExtension(UWorldMetricInterface *)
| Name | ReleaseExtension |
| Type | function |
| Header File | /Engine/Plugins/WorldMetrics/Source/WorldMetricsCore/Public/WorldMetricsSubsystem.h |
| Include Path | #include "WorldMetricsSubsystem.h" |
template<class ExtensionClass, std::enable_if_t<, ExtensionClass >), int >>
bool ReleaseExtension
(
UWorldMetricInterface * InOwner
)
ReleaseExtension(UWorldMetricsExtension *)
| Name | ReleaseExtension |
| Type | function |
| Header File | /Engine/Plugins/WorldMetrics/Source/WorldMetricsCore/Public/WorldMetricsSubsystem.h |
| Include Path | #include "WorldMetricsSubsystem.h" |
template<class ExtensionClass, std::enable_if_t<, ExtensionClass >), int >>
bool ReleaseExtension
(
UWorldMetricsExtension * InExtensionOwner
)
ReleaseExtension(UWorldMetricInterface *, const TSubclassOf< UWorldMetricsExtension > &)
Description
Releases a metric's ownership of an extension. If this was the last reference the extension will be disabled.
| Name | ReleaseExtension |
| Type | function |
| Header File | /Engine/Plugins/WorldMetrics/Source/WorldMetricsCore/Public/WorldMetricsSubsystem.h |
| Include Path | #include "WorldMetricsSubsystem.h" |
| Source | /Engine/Plugins/WorldMetrics/Source/WorldMetricsCore/Private/WorldMetricsSubsystem.cpp |
bool ReleaseExtension
(
UWorldMetricInterface * InOwner,
const TSubclassOf < UWorldMetricsExtension > & InExtensionClass
)
Parameters
| Name | Remarks |
|---|---|
| InOwner | The object whose ownership should be released. |
| InExtensionClass | The class type of the extension. |
ReleaseExtension(UWorldMetricsExtension *, const TSubclassOf< UWorldMetricsExtension > &)
| Name | ReleaseExtension |
| Type | function |
| Header File | /Engine/Plugins/WorldMetrics/Source/WorldMetricsCore/Public/WorldMetricsSubsystem.h |
| Include Path | #include "WorldMetricsSubsystem.h" |
| Source | /Engine/Plugins/WorldMetrics/Source/WorldMetricsCore/Private/WorldMetricsSubsystem.cpp |
bool ReleaseExtension
(
UWorldMetricsExtension * InOwner,
const TSubclassOf < UWorldMetricsExtension > & InExtensionClass
)